Cleveland County

Population in July 2008: 697. Population change since 2000: -0.1%
 

Males: 328  (47.1%)
Females: 369  (52.9%)

Median resident age:  34.4 years
North Carolina median age:  35.3 years

Zip codes: 28073.


Estimated median household income in 2007: $32,776 (it was $32,083 in 2000)
Grover:  $32,776
North Carolina:  $44,670

Estimated per capita income in 2007: $16,251
Grover:  $16,251
North Carolina:  $24,307

Estimated median house or condo value in 2007: $97,005 (it was $73,800 in 2000)
Grover:  $97,005
North Carolina:  $145,700

Most common industries for males (%):



  • Construction (16%)
  • Textile mills and textile products (12%)
  • Machinery (8%)
  • Administrative and support and waste management services (7%)
  • Transportation equipment (6%)
  • Metal and metal products (5%)
  • Other transportation, and support activities, and couriers (4%)

Most common industries for females (%):



  • Educational services (16%)
  • Textile mills and textile products (12%)
  • Health care (11%)
  • Social assistance (8%)
  • Finance and insurance (7%)
  • Apparel (6%)
  • Transportation equipment (5%)

Most common occupations for males (%)



  • Other production occupations including supervisors (10%)
  • Electrical equipment mechanics and other installation, maintenance, and repair occupations including supervisors (9%)
  • Metal workers and plastic workers (7%)
  • Electricians (5%)
  • Painters and paperhangers (5%)
  • Driver/sales workers and truck drivers (5%)
  • Plant and system operators (5%)

Most common occupations for females (%)



  • Other production occupations including supervisors (11%)
  • Secretaries and administrative assistants (9%)
  • Child care workers (8%)
  • Laborers and material movers, hand (8%)
  • Other financial specialists (5%)
  • Postsecondary teachers (5%)
  • Textile, apparel, and furnishings workers (5%)

Grover-area historical tornado activity is slightly above North Carolina state average. It is 44% greater than the overall U.S. average.

On 5/5/1989, a category 4 (max. wind speeds 207-260 mph) tornado 21.7 miles away from the Grover town center killed 2 people and injured 35 people and caused between $500,000 and $5,000,000 in damages.

On 5/5/1989, a category 4 tornado 21.8 miles away from the town center killed 4 people and injured 52 people and caused between $5,000,000 and $50,000,000 in damages.


Grover-area historical earthquake activity is slightly above North Carolina state average. It is 91% smaller than the overall U.S. average.

On 4/13/1998 at 09:56:11, a magnitude 3.9 (3.5 MB, 3.9 LG, Depth: 3.1 mi, Class: Light, Intensity: II - III) earthquake occurred 68.0 miles away from Grover center
On 9/25/2006 at 05:44:25, a magnitude 3.7 (3.7 MB, Depth: 3.1 mi) earthquake occurred 93.9 miles away from the city center
On 8/25/2005 at 03:09:42, a magnitude 3.6 (3.6 MW, Depth: 5.0 mi) earthquake occurred 90.4 miles away from the city center
On 6/5/1998 at 02:31:01, a magnitude 3.2 (3.2 LG, Depth: 3.1 mi) earthquake occurred 41.2 miles away from Grover center
On 12/7/2007 at 11:07:03, a magnitude 3.1 (3.1 LG, Depth: 3.1 mi) earthquake occurred 40.6 miles away from the city center
On 8/4/2007 at 10:04:46, a magnitude 3.0 (3.0 LG, Depth: 5.8 mi) earthquake occurred 42.3 miles away from Grover center
Magnitude types: regional Lg-wave magnitude (LG), body-wave magnitude (MB), moment magnitude (MW)
